- The distance between Encarnacion, Paraguay and Lagos, Nigeria is approximately 7,393 km or 4,594 mi.
- To reach Encarnacion in this distance one would set out from Lagos bearing 236.4°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Encarnacion bearing 248.6° or WSW .
- Encarnacion has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Lagos has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Encarnacion is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Lagos is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.4 °C (11.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) more in Encarnacion.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 253.1 mm (10 in) more which is equivalent to 253.1 l/m² (6.21 US gal/ft²) or 2,531,000 l/ha (270,581 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.4° lower in Encarnacion than in Lagos.
- Relative humidity levels are 11.4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8.6°C (15.4°F) lower.
